Jump to content

[SOLVED] Worldwide "shipping" for download-products only?


Recommended Posts

Hi folks,

 

i've got a question concerning the backoffice and managing products.

I've got several "physical" products which can only be shipped within Germany and Austria, which works quite fine.

 

But how can i set "download/digital products" to be shipped worldwide and this for free?

When i create a shipping-method called "digital products" worldwide, this option is also available in the order progress with physical products. I don't want that...

 

Sorry for my bad english,

cheers.

Edited by cdaverlag (see edit history)
Link to comment
Share on other sites

yes, this option is checked. Yes, shipping is free for downloadable products, thats right so far...

.... but this is the problem!

in the order process, a user has the option to chose "ship via online-product" also for physical products...

 

Sorry, i think my description is a bit confusing :D

a) i have got physical products, which can only be shipped in austria and germany (no other countries) by fee

b ) i have got downloadable products, which can be "shipped" worldwide for free

c) if a user choses one physical product to buy, he can opt for "free online shipping" although he shouldn't have this option

Edited by cdaverlag (see edit history)
Link to comment
Share on other sites

http://www.androidmag.de/shop/ which is in german, sorry for that :D

 

Don't worry, there's apparently a cafe in Berlin named after my family, so close enough :P

 

I'm looking at this, but I see that if you add just a single physical product with a German address, you still get free shipping. Have you done anything in your Back Office to specifically configure free shipping? If you've done so, that will likely be the cause of your issue, because you do not need to do anything to set up free shipping for those downloadable products. Anything additional you do only will affect your physical products.

 

-Mike

Link to comment
Share on other sites

okay, i think this is my fault in describing this issue :)

 

once again, i try my best:

- physical products must only be able to be shipped to Austria and Germany (and that even free of charge), and NO other countries, so i defined one carrier for Austria and it's region/zone, and one carrier for germany and its region/zone. Thats fine so far!

- but: i want downloadable products to be downloadable/shipped worldwide, so i created a carrier called "Download-Carrier" (as an example) and assigned all other countries to it.

- but also physical products in the cart have this carrier as an option, and this is the problem!

So also users from America have the option to get physical products via Download-Carrier

Edited by cdaverlag (see edit history)
Link to comment
Share on other sites

okay, i think this is my fault in describing this issue :)

 

once again, i try my best:

- physical products must only be able to be shipped to Austria and Germany (and that even free of charge), and NO other countries, so i defined one carrier for Austria and it's region/zone, and one carrier for germany and its region/zone. Thats fine so far!

- but: i want downloadable products to be downloadable/shipped worldwide, so i created a carrier called "Download-Carrier" (as an example) and assigned all other countries to it.

- but also physical products in the cart have this carrier as an option, and this is the problem!

So also users from America have the option to get physical products via Download-Carrier

 

So just to make sure I understand you properly, I should test this out using the following parameters:

 

1. Create a user account with a US address

2. Try adding a physical product to the cart and see what shipping options are available

 

Is this correct?

 

-Mike

Link to comment
Share on other sites

Hi cdaverlag,

As I mentioned above, that is the cause of your issue. When it comes to digital products, you do not need to create a shipping option, as PrestaShop handles that automatically when you upload the file under "Is this a downloadable product?" in your Back Office Catalog. Please try deleting that carrier and let me know if that resolves your issue.

 

-Mike

Link to comment
Share on other sites

Okay, now this online-carrier disappears in the order process for physical products. Thats good!

 

But what if you want to buy digital products from America, could you try that?

 

As long as you use our "Is this a downloadable product?" option in your Catalog, customers can purchase digital products from anywhere. When payment is processed, your customer automatically receives an email with a link to download the file. No additional configuration required beyond that section.

 

-Mike

Link to comment
Share on other sites

Okay, thats nice! Thanks a lot for that.

 

How can i manage to display all countries in the "login process"?

Due to the fact that i've only activated Austria/Germany/Switzerland in the backend at "countries", there are only these 3 available when creating an account/logging in/OPC

Link to comment
Share on other sites

Okay, thats nice! Thanks a lot for that.

 

How can i manage to display all countries in the "login process"?

Due to the fact that i've only activated Austria/Germany/Switzerland in the backend at "countries", there are only these 3 available when creating an account/logging in/OPC

 

You can activate them in the Countries section just like you said, but that will allow anyone to purchase your physical products, not just customers in Austria, Germany and Switzerland. However, currently there is not a feature in PrestaShop to restrict certain products to only be shipped to specific countries.

 

-Mike

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...